Size: a a a

2020 June 26

к

кана in Haskell
было

  <a>
     <b>
       1
     </b>
     <c>
       2
     </c>
   </a>

стало

{"a":{"b":"1","c":"2"}}
источник

к

кана in Haskell
независимо от правильности или неявных знаний, точно такое же решение меня устроит
источник

к

кана in Haskell
но наверное придется реализовывать самому
источник

A

Andrey in Haskell
надо смотреть на контракты, используемые в ней, и тогда можно сделать похожее.

XML сам по себе не ограничивается деревом тэгов и значениями внутри них.
источник

JS

Jerzy Syrowiecki in Haskell
кана
независимо от правильности или неявных знаний, точно такое же решение меня устроит
под такой очень частный случай, да, придётся написать.
источник

к

кана in Haskell
на хакадже кстати все же есть либы XML->Value, но устарели
источник

A

Andrey in Haskell
кстати, @kana_sama, спасибо, эта задача у меня в очереди лежит. как сделаю - дам знать!
источник

AV

Alexander Vershilov in Haskell
@kana_sama по умолчанию xml сложнее json
источник

AV

Alexander Vershilov in Haskell
как xml2json себя поведёт на:
<foo:a> 1<bar:a></bar:a> 2 </foo:a>?
источник

к

кана in Haskell
это лишь значит, что существует много способов сделать json из xml
источник

AV

Alexander Vershilov in Haskell
а если ещё доктайпов накидать?
источник

AV

Alexander Vershilov in Haskell
Да
источник

АХ

Алексей Худяков... in Haskell
Как уже неоднократно замечали, в общем случае трансформация невозможна
источник

к

кана in Haskell
Alexander Vershilov
как xml2json себя поведёт на:
<foo:a> 1<bar:a></bar:a> 2 </foo:a>?
{"foo:a":{"bar:a":{}}}
источник

к

кана in Haskell
раз он так себя ведет, то меня такое поведение тоже устроит
источник

JS

Jerzy Syrowiecki in Haskell
кана
это лишь значит, что существует много способов сделать json из xml
и ни один их них не будет самым правильным
источник

AV

Alexander Vershilov in Haskell
Алексей Худяков
Как уже неоднократно замечали, в общем случае трансформация невозможна
Почему?
источник

к

кана in Haskell
Jerzy Syrowiecki
и ни один их них не будет самым правильным
да и хрен с ним
источник

к

кана in Haskell
щас бы за правильными решениями гоняться в программировании
источник

к

кана in Haskell
вэлью вот что главное
источник